We have two tube fixed flat circular tubesheets of boiler which are deformed due to excessive differential expension during operation. Maximum deflection of about 2 inches is around central flue gas pipe.The material of tubesheets is carbon steel and per NDE report the condition of material after deformation is unchanged i.e hardness and thickness are intact.
We intend to repalce the damaged central flue gas pipe and replace the damaged tubes and use the tubesheets as it is. The tube holes in the tubesheet shall confirm to TEMA standards and the tube to tube sheet joints shall be strength welded with light expansion. After completion of all welding, Boiler will be PWHT and pressure tested.
Could any one with similar problem share his experience and thoughts.
